CallForge - AI Sales Call Processing & Insights Extraction

Automatyzacja analizy rozmów sprzedażowych z wykorzystaniem sztucznej inteligencji dla zespołów sprzedaży, marketingu i produktu.

Dla kogo jest ten workflow?

Ten workflow został zaprojektowany dla:

  • Zespołów sprzedażowych, które chcą wyodrębnić ustrukturyzowane wnioski z transkrypcji rozmów Gong.
  • Profesjonalistów od marketingu poszukujących AI-driven punktów bólowych klientów i strategii contentowej.
  • Zespołów produktowych potrzebujących feedbacku z rozmów sprzedażowych, aby ustalić priorytety rozwoju funkcji.

Jaki problem rozwiązuje ten workflow?

Ręczna analiza transkrypcji rozmów sprzedażowych z Gong.io jest powolna, niespójna i brakuje jej ustrukturyzowanych wniosków.

Kluczowe funkcje workflow

Analiza transkrypcji z wykorzystaniem AI

Wykorzystuje AI do identyfikacji przypadków użycia, zastrzeżeń, konkurencji i punktów bólowych klientów. Kategoryzuje wnioski dla zespołów sprzedaży, marketingu i produktu.

Podział agentów AI

  • Agent sprzedażowy – wyodrębnia zastrzeżenia klientów, punkty bólowe, konkurencję i kolejne kroki.
  • Agent marketingowy – identyfikuje powtarzające się tematy, trendy słów kluczowych i możliwości contentowe.
  • Agent produktowy – przechwytuje prośby o funkcje i odniesienia związane z AI/ML.

Przetwarzanie ustrukturyzowanych danych wyjściowych

  • Procesor danych sprzedażowych – przechowuje wnioski w Notion i Salesforce do śledzenia sprzedaży.
  • Procesor danych marketingowych – wyodrębnia wnioski dotyczące SEO i strategii contentowej dla zespołów marketingowych.
  • Procesor danych produktowych – rejestruje feedback klientów, aby ustalić priorytety rozwoju funkcji.

Analiza konkurencji i integracji

Śledzi konkurencyjne produkty wymieniane w rozmowach. Identyfikuje potrzeby integracji, flagując obejścia używane przez potencjalnych klientów.

Powiadomienia Slack w czasie rzeczywistym

Powiadamia zespoły o postępie workflow i zakończonych analizach rozmów.

Odporność na błędy i automatyczne ponowne uruchomienia

Jeśli zostanie osiągnięty limit API Notion, proces wznawia się automatycznie.

Jak to działa

1. Wyzwalacz i przetwarzanie danych rozmowy

Workflow pobiera transkrypcje rozmów Gong i metadane. Normalizuje dane, poprawiając częste błędne wymowy, takie jak "n8n".

2. Analiza rozmowy przez agentów AI

  • Agent sprzedażowy – wyodrębnia praktyczne wnioski do działań follow-up.
  • Agent marketingowy – identyfikuje powtarzające się motywy i trendy słów kluczowych.
  • Agent produktowy – przechwytuje prośby o funkcje i wzmianki o użyciu AI/ML.

3. Dane są przechowywane w Notion i Salesforce

Rejestruje wnioski wyodrębnione przez AI w Notion do ustrukturyzowanego śledzenia. Przesyła dane związane ze sprzedażą do Salesforce dla dostępności zespołu.

4. Powiadomienia Slack dla zespołów

Powiadamia zespoły sprzedaży, marketingu i produktu o wyodrębnionych wnioskach.
